The following transactions apply to Ozark Sales for Year 1: a. The business was started when the company received $50,000 from the issue of common stock.
b. Purchased equipment inventory of $176,500 on account.
c. Sold equipment for $204,000 cash (not including sales tax). Sales tax of 6 percent is collected when the merchandise is sold. The merchandise had a cost of $129,000.
d. Provided a six-month warranty on the equipment sold. Based on industry estimates, the warranty claims would amount to 4 percent of sales.
e. Paid the sales tax to the state agency on $154,000 of the sales.
f. On September 1, Year 1, borrowed $20,000 from the local bank. The note had a 6 percent interest rate and matured on March 1, Year 2.
g. Paid $5,700 for warranty repairs during the year.
h. Paid operating expenses of $54,500 for the year.
i. Paid $125,300 of accounts payable.
j. Recorded accrued interest on the note issued in transaction no. 6.

Required:
Prepare the income statement, balance sheet, and statement of cash flows for Year 1.
